Based on differentiated service, QoS specifies a priority for each packet at the
ingress. The classification information is carried in Layer 3 IP packet header or Layer 2
802.1Q frame header. QoS provides same service to packets of the same priority, while
offers different operations for packets of different priority. QoS-enabled switch or router
can provide different bandwidth according to the packet classification information, and can
remark on the classification information according to the policing policies configured, and
may discard some low priority packets in case of bandwidth shortage.
If devices of each hop in a network support differentiated service, an end-to-end QoS
solution can be created. QoS configuration is flexible, the complexity or simplicity depends
on the network topology and devices and analysis to incoming/outgoing traffic.
6.12.1.3 Basic QoS Model
The basic QoS consists of four parts: Classification, Policing, Remark and Scheduling,
where classification, policing and remark are sequential ingress actions, and Queuing and
Scheduling are QoS egress actions.
Figure 6-37 Basic QoS Model
Classification: Classify traffic according to packet classification information and generate
internal priority based the classification information. For different packet types,
classification is performed differently; the flowchart below explains this in detail.
